Hi,

To narrow down the issue, first I would check:
1. I want to identify the node -> VM that has a backup issue. Is always happen on a specific VM on a specific PVE Node?
2. Did you see the monitor on the Proxmox VE (the network usage during the backup) - you can check for that in the PVE Web UI Datacente -> NodeName -> Network traffic?
3. Can you post the VM config and the Backup Task log and the syslog at the backup time?
- You can find the backup task log in PVE Web UI at the bottom [TASKS] section (double-click on the failed backup) to get the backup task.
- You can get the VM config using qm CLI qm config <VMID> if it's a CT the same command but instead qm do pct.
- To get the syslog with a specific time, you can use journalctl as the below command (you may change the date/time)
Bash:
journalctl --since "2023-03-20 00:00" --until "2023-03-20 08:45" > /tmp/Syslog.log
3. Please provide us also with the output of pveversion -v and cat /etc/pve/storage.cfg commands.

Can you test the backup with bandwidth limits? This will let us know if the issue is because an IO or huge network traffic during the backups.
 
What's the speed of the NAS connection to the network?

I had similar issues which were fixed by connecting the NAS to the network at higher speed, using LACP/bonding with multiple nics, and enabling NFS4 and multipathing. Zero problems since.
